drheaton
See
See here:http://fantasy.road.cc/stages?sid=5502
Actually, don’t, that’s not right B-)
The finish line points are usually
10, 9, 8, 7, 6, 5, 4, 3, 2, 1 per team so each member of the fastest team who finishes in the front group of that team (ie isn’t dropped half way around the course) get’s 10 points, each member of the 2nd placed team gets 9 etc etc.
Plus, I assume there’ll be GC and points competition points based on the jersey standings too. As far as I know there will be no ‘most combative’, no ‘team bonus’ and no intermediate sprints either.
